Supported by industry-leading application and security intelligence, Snyk puts security expertise in any developer's toolkit. 2021 Tutlane | Terms and Conditions | Privacy Policy, ="http://ajax.googleapis.com/ajax/libs/angularjs/1.4.8/angular.min.js">, AngularJS ng-change Event with Dropdownlist, AngularJS ng-change Event with Checkbox Example, AngularJS ng-change Event with Dropdown List Example. The formControlName directive maps the select to the country field of the contactForm. Following is the result of using ng-change event with checkbox example in angularjs application. Following is the example of using ng-change event with input text control to call function when input control value changed in angularjs applications. Is there any multi select tutorial with selected multiple items?? HTML: The change event for text element fires when we move the focus away from the element (blurredthe input). Node.js 12.5.0 3. We can set the value of a FormControl using either setValue or patchValue. Now find the following steps to use <select> element. Angular 13 Checkbox Checked Event Example. Angular 13 Get Selected DropDown Value On OnChange Event Step 1 - Import Module Step 2 - Create DropDown on View File Step 3 - Use Component ts File Step 1 - Import Module Then, Open app.module.ts file and import HttpClientModule, FormsModule and ReactiveFormsModule to app.module.ts file like following: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 Which was the first Star Wars book/comic book/cartoon/tv series/movie not to involve the Skywalkers? All rights reserved. How can you prove that a certain file was downloaded from a certain website? select angular onchange. Angular Material Select Change Event By Arvind Rai, October 12, 2019 Angular Material Select provides selectionChange event that emits when the selected value has been changed by the user. I used bootstrap class on this form. (clarification of a documentary), Sci-Fi Book With Cover Of A Person Driving A Ship Saying "Look Ma, No Hands!". Generally this angularjs ng-change event will trigger for every change in the value of input controls and its very useful for us to call a function or raise event whenever input text changes. Select with 2-way value binding. We will show you how to set the Default Value for the select. I will give you one simple example with angular. We get the reference to the contactForm using the @ViewChild. What is this political cartoon by Bob Moran titled "Amnesty" about? You can also use [ngValue]="country", in which case it will return the country object. select option event.target.value angular; select list after change event angular; select box change event in angular; onchange event on input angular; angular onchange example; selectedchnaged event in angular; onchange event in angular; angular select onchange; onchange event angular; ng-select change event angular 6; onchange angular select . To Listen to the change we use the event binding using the (ngModelChange)="onCountryChanged($event)". Hence we use the [ngValue]="country.id". The ngChangeexpression is only evaluated when a change in the input value causes a new value to be committed to the model. Angular Material provides (dateChange) event for Datepicker that triggers when user change date by manual entry in input text or select date from calendar. (
), displays the Select Country when no value for country is selected or country is null, The ngFor loops through the "countries" array and displays the country.name in the drop down. Here we will show / hide elements based on dropdown list selection item by using ng-change event directive in angularjs applications. so let's see app.component.html select angular onchange ngfor select angular ngmodel onchange input change angular event angular call function on option select input on change angular 2 Add select option by using <a> in AngularJS selected angular select angular input .valueChanges.subscribe value angular store select method Queries related to "select angular onchange" angular resize event not working. You can dynamically add or remove options from the countries array and it will reflect in the drop down immediately. I want to be able to access selected option value from one of my inputs similar to how I currently do when I submit the form. Following is the example of using ng-change event with dropdown list in angularjs application. Here, i will give you very simple example to getting selected option value by change event with reactive form. To learn more, see our tips on writing great answers. The <mat-select> supports 2-way binding to the value property without the need for Angular forms. 2022 Snyk Limited Registered in England and Wales Company number: 09677925 Registered address: Highlands House, Basingstoke Road, Spencers Wood, Reading, Berkshire, RG7 1NT. Step-2: Create an array of data that will be displayed in <select> dropdown. 3 josevsalina, normanvertikal, and ashikjs reacted with thumbs up emoji 1 pecholakov reacted with confused emoji All reactions Angular 12/11 Checkbox Checked Event Example Follow the following steps and use checkbox checked event in angular 11/12 app: Step 1 - Create New Angular App Step 2 - Add Code on Module.ts File Step 3 - Add Code on View File In Angular, We will use ngModel for two way data binding.. get value onChange from mat-select angular. import { Component } from '@angular/core'; import { FormGroup, FormControl, Validators} from '@angular/forms'; websiteList: any = ['HDTuto.com', 'HDTuto.com', 'Nicesnippets.com'], website: new FormControl('', Validators.required). We will use angular material autocomplete click event. we created changeGender () that will call on change of radio button . Laravel 7.x and 6.x Clear Cache Using Artisan Command, Angular Redirect to Another Page Route Example. Here we will learn what is ng-change event directive in angularjs, use ng-change event with input text control with example, how to use ng-change event with checkbox in angulajrs and use ng-change event with select / dropdownlist with example in angularjs applications. Many DOM events are triggered by user input. The second coordinate is galactic longitude, which is the angular separation of the object from the galaxy's "prime meridian," the great circle that passes through the Galactic center and the galactic poles. You selected: option2. jQuery JavaScript $(function() { $("#selectBoxContainer").dxSelectBox( { Option 2. The Angular 9/8 contains a list of bind select dropdowns.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Snyk is a developer security platform. This can happen, for example, if the items are produced from an RPC to the server, and that RPC is re-run. I suggest you store the selected value in an extra variable. Use Snyk Code to scan source code in minutes no build needed and fix issues immediately. Binding to these events provides a way to get input from the user. We will cover both Reactive Forms & Template-driven forms. Following is the result of using ng-change event with input text control in angularjs applications. Listen to the Select option change event and react to it. Change the selected file on the filesystem (in a text editor), without picking it again in the file picker. Set the default values when defining the form to pass the default value. #contactForm="ngForm" (ngSubmit)="submit()">. Thanks for contributing an answer to Stack Overflow! I've created this example for you to explore before we begin so you can see how the radio buttons emit change events, which then use combineLatest to pass the selected player down into the <selected-player> component via a player property: I made a simple demo in which initially I fetch bank names and show in drop down . Is it possible for a gas fired boiler to consume more energy when heating intermitently versus having heating at all times? Select Angular from this dialog and Say "OK". Select with 2-way value binding. so add following code to app.component.html file. you can easily use material autocomplete on change event in angular 6, angular 7, angular 8, angular 9, angular 10, angular 11, angular 12, angular 13 and angular 14. get value onChange from mat-select angular. Angular Dropdown Select Change Event Example. Then add on change event to get selected checkbox value with reactive form element in angular 11/12 app. When you hit "OK", you should see the following dialog box. For example we have created a class to store data. ng new selectApp cd selectApp Angular offers SelectMultipleControlValueAccessor directive for selecting multiple options in select dropdown. Angular 12 Add Material Design Theme Example, Angular Get Query Params from URL Example, Cron Job Task Scheduling in Laravel 7.x and 6.x Example. Listen to the Select option change event and react to it. NPM 6.9.0 1. I solved this problem, would like to give more infomation when someone who has the same problem and not proficient in javascript like me. Go to app.component.ts file and add the following code. https://www.npmjs.com/package/ng-multiselect-dropdown. Making statements based on opinion; back them up with references or personal experience. angular change value of select; angular onchange event dropdown; angular onchange event example; select list after change event angular; angular select tag events; angular change select event; angular 2 get select value on change; on change select option angular 6; select box change event in angular; update state on slect optoipn change angular . Secure your code as it's written. You can also display the country.name - country.id or any other property of the country. <ag-grid-angular(cellClicked)="onCellClicked($event)"> Registering via Grid Options We can also use the valueChanges. In this post i will show you change, keypress, keyup and keydown event in angular. input on change angular 2. angular subscribe on value change. (ngSubmit)="onSubmit(searchForm.value)" Notice the filters array: However when I make a selection change I cannot get the same result, as event.target.value logs 3: Object. Your email address will not be published. Another solution is to use [(ngModel)] with (ngModelChange)="yourfunction", this post might be helpful. We will store the id in the country field. Why was video, audio and picture compression the poorest when storage space was the costliest? 10 examples of 'angular change event' in JavaScript Every line of 'angular change event' code snippets is scanned for vulnerabilities by our powerful machine learning engine that combs millions of open source libraries, ensuring your JavaScript code is secure. AngularJS was designed from ground up to be testable. This works only once when we load the component for the first time. AngularJs ng-change Event with Checkbox Example, Show / Hide Div Elements with Checkbox , Show / Hide Div , Hi Welcome to Tutlane.com Angularjs
. Before starting an angular project you need to install Node js and Angular CLI in your system. And add it to countries array after verifying it does not exists. Here, i will give you very simple example to getting selected radio button value by change event with reactive form. By copying the Snyk Snippets you agree to. if you want to add than then follow this link too: Install Boorstrap 4 to Angular 9. we created changewebsite () that will call on change of dropdown value. To bind to a DOM event, surround the DOM event name in parentheses and assign a quoted template statement to it. Content of the Connect and share knowledge within a single location that is structured and easy to search. I'm using Angular's reactive form in order to submit form data. To bind select element to object in angular use [ngValue] property. Even if the data hasn't changed, the second response will produce objects with different identities. You can use Angular event bindings to respond to any DOM event . Step 1: Setting up and configure Angular select project Let's first create our Angular select project and we have two examples of it. Integrating directly into development tools, workflows, and automation pipelines, Snyk makes it easy for teams to find, prioritize, and fix security vulnerabilities in code, dependencies, containers, and infrastructure as code. The Form has only one Formcontrol field i.e. 6) Get Values on Change. In angularjs we can apply ng-change event to checkbox. However when I make a selection change I cannot get the same result, as event.target.value logs 3: Object. This is how we can use ng-change event in input textbox control, select and checkboxes to raise event or function in angularjs applications. You selected: option2. 3) Using ng-select Component. Definition and Usage. This is another simple angular ui select example that demonstrates the uses of ui-select and example using angularjs 1. use event.target["selectedIndex"] instead of event.target.selectedIndex to get the selectedIndex as event.target.selectedIndex is just work in runtime, as I had add "Please select" ahead, so you can use event . The following code sets the default country as Australia. here we will create one website list dropdown and if you choose anyone then it will by print console selected value on change event. How to validate not allowed whitespace in Angular? 5) Show Checkboxes with Select Options. Here we will show / hide elements based on dropdown list selection item by using ng-change event directive in angularjs applications. The ng-change directive from AngularJS will not override the element's original onchange event, both the ng-change expression and the original onchange event will be executed. 2) Install & Configure ng-select. How to help a student who has internalized mistakes? To what extent do crewmembers have privacy when cleaning themselves on Federation starships? we created changeWebsite() that will call on change of dropdown value. The ng-change directive requires a ng-model directive to be present. Note that the 'on' prefix is not part of the output name. To validate Angular select dropdown; we require to use Validators class with Reactive Forms.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Angular 11.0.3 2. The <mat-select> also supports all of the form directives from the core FormsModule ( NgModel) and ReactiveFormsModule ( FormControl, FormGroup, etc.) Angular Select Dropdown Example - HDTuto.com ,